Allens announces 29 new senior associates

Allens has appointed 29 new senior associates across eight practice streams and all of the firm’s Australian offices.

Congratulating the new appointees, Managing Partner Richard Spurio said the group represented Allens’ exceptional pipeline of talent.

‘The role of senior associate is an important career milestone, and represents years of hard work and dedication. As a firm, we look forward to watching this group go from strength to strength as they continue to deliver market-leading advice to our clients,’ he said.
